This week on the podcast, CDK and Horatio dig into the bizarre trends and hard truths taking over the timeline. From "weather scams" to the high cost of viral fame, the guys aren't holding back on what's real and what’s just performative.

❄️ The "Snow Propaganda" Is Real

The episode kicks off with the guys venting about the "winter storm" that wasn't. They break down the Snow Propaganda phenomenon—where weather apps and media outlets seem to conspire with the food industry to send everyone into a grocery store frenzy for an inch of slush.

💔 Is Heartbreak Essential for Men?

The conversation shifts to the viral fallout between Kai and Gigi. CDK argues that a public heartbreak is a mandatory rite of passage that kills "boyish wonderment" and forces a man to grow up. Horatio counters: do we really need trauma to mature, or is the internet just obsessed with watching people fail?

🥤 Dr Pepper & The New Jingle Era

Shoutout to the creator who secured the bag! The guys discuss the Dr Pepper jingle that went from TikTok to a national commercial during the College Football Playoffs. They explore why brands are finally learning to get out of the way of creative genius and whether the rumored $2 million payout is fact or fiction.

🎥 Losing the "Aura" on TikTok Live

Why are A-list celebrities spending all day on TikTok Live begging for "gifts"? The guys discuss the "mystique vs. accessibility" debate. Does being too online destroy a star's "aura," or is it just the new way to survive in a fragmented economy?

🥩 The "Tendernism" Controversy

Finally, they dive deep into the drama at Destination Smokehouse. They discuss the viral "Tendernism" guy, the $4,000 tip from Keith Lee, and the messy power dynamics between a viral "mascot" and a business owner. Is it exploitation, or are we projecting our own baggage onto an older generation that just wants to cook?
